Central and Eastern Harris County, basically from downtown East is experiencing major flooding due to training/stalled thunderstorms with rainafall rates sometimes approaching 4" per hour. Some of I-10 and I-45 are now impassable.
This is the last email I recieved from Jeff about it.
Major flooding ongoing over downtown Houston and central Harris County.
Several major freeways are impassable along with almost all secondary and surface streets. Water is getting very close to going into homes and businesses because the rainfall rate is so intense the underground drainage system is not able to handle the loads. Streets are currently being used as the primary drainage system.
Stay where you are, do not try to travel across any parts of central and eastern Harris County.
At this time all the bayous are handling the water, but we are getting tremendous inflow into Buffalo, Hunting, and White Oak bayous.
